Robert Britto enters House District 63 Race

Robert Britto, a self-employed general contractor/project manager, has announced his intentions to run in the House District 63 Democratic primary. Britto joins Charles Tsonos as the other declared candidate for this newly created seat so far. In an interview with Britto, he said that he has lived in East Providence for 15 years, having previously lived in Providence. While in Providence, Britto said that he was very active with the Fox Point boys and girls club. He still helps that organization but since moving to East Providence he became active with coaching youth football with the Mohawks and basketball with St. Martha’s Catholic Athletic League.

“I consider myself a community organizer and I like to get out and work in the streets. My main reason for running is the high amount of taxes we pay in Rhode Island,” he said. Britto said he is also concerned with the educational system. “I don’t want to reinvent the wheel in education, but different things must be tried with our budgets,” he added. “I support the effort to bring back middle school sports and I do not endorse the effort to cut coaching salaries drastically. There are monies spent in state government that could be better apportioned. Some of these funds could be shifted more toward the local communities,’ said Britto.

Britto said that he is satisfied with the work of the state budget commission in the city and looks forward to a positive resolution with that committee. “I want to work hard at hearing all the concerns of our taxpayers.” Britto said that he would accept the endorsement of the Democratic Party but is in the race to stay no matter what. “I’m in this to win and to work the streets hard.” Britto is 48 and lives with his wife and three school age children in Rumford.
